How to unclog drain hose on Kenmore washer?
To unclog the drain hose on your Kenmore washer model 11022912100, unplug the washer, remove as much water as possible, then check for kinks and clear blockages in the drain hose and pump area. Reinstall the hose exactly as shown in the owner's manual.
- Unplug the power cord before touching the pump or hoses.
- Turn off both water faucets.
- Protect the floor with towels or a shallow pan.
- Expect water to spill when you loosen hose clamps.
- If the tub is full, bail water out or use a wet/dry vac on the standpipe end of the drain hose.
- Check the easy stuff first: pull the washer out slightly and straighten any kinks or crushed sections of the drain hose.
- Verify the standpipe or sink drain is not clogged: a slow household drain can look like a washer problem.
- Access the pump and hoses: remove the cabinet or service access as outlined in the owner's manual.
- Inspect the pump inlet hose (tub to pump): this is where socks, coins, and lint clumps often lodge.
- Clear the pump: remove debris from the pump housing and make sure the impeller turns freely.
- Flush the drain hose: run water through it (outside or into a bucket) until it flows strongly.
- Reassemble and test: run a drain/spin and watch for leaks.
If the hose is clear but draining is still weak or noisy, the drain pump is a common fix.
| Symptom | Most likely area | What to check next |
|---|---|---|
| Hums but won’t drain | Pump jammed or failing | Debris in pump, impeller movement; consider washer drain pump WP3363394 |
| Drains slowly | Partial clog or restricted hose | Hose routing, standpipe flow, pump inlet hose |
| Leaks during drain | Hose connection/clamp issue | Proper clamp position and secure routing per manual |
On model 11022912100, the manual calls out that the drain hose must be installed and secured correctly to prevent leaks and the hose coming off. A loose or poorly routed hose can also kink and cause “won’t drain/wet loads” symptoms.

How to reset a Kenmore 11022912100 washer?
To reset your Kenmore 11022912100 washer, we power-cycle it: stop the cycle, unplug the washer for about 1 minute, then plug it back in and restart the cycle. This clears many temporary control or cycle interruptions.
- Push the cycle selector (timer) knob in to stop the washer.
- Turn the cycle selector to OFF.
- Unplug the washer (or switch the breaker off).
- Wait 60 seconds.
- Restore power.
- Select a cycle and pull the timer knob out to start.
The timer-style control on model 11022912100 is designed for stop and restart using the knob.
- Stop: push the cycle selector (timer) knob in.
- Restart: pull the knob out.
- If you need to change settings after agitation starts, use the control’s RESET position (for example, raising the water level on some versions). See the 11022912100 owner's manual for the exact control behavior on your console.
A reset helps when the washer is stuck, won’t advance, or you need to clear a paused cycle. If the same symptom keeps coming back, it usually points to a mechanical or water/drain issue.
| Symptom after reset | Most common cause | What to check next |
|---|---|---|
| Won’t drain or won’t spin | Drain restriction or oversudsing | Drain hose height/kinks, reduce detergent |
| Stops and restarts randomly | Lid not fully closed | Close lid firmly, avoid overloading |
| Agitates poorly | Worn agitator drive parts | Inspect agitator dogs |
Resetting gets you running again quickly, but repeated “needs a reset” behavior often means the washer is struggling to drain, spin, or agitate. Catching that early helps prevent wet loads and extra wear on the drive system.
If agitation is weak or intermittent, these model-matched parts are common fixes:
- Agitator dog 80040 (agitator “cams” that help the top portion grab and turn)
- Coupling 285753A (connects motor to transmission on many Kenmore direct-drive designs)

How to read Kenmore washer model numbers?
Kenmore washer model numbers (including 11022912100) are read left to right: the first 3 digits identify the manufacturer, the next group identifies the base design, and the final digits show the exact version and feature variations. Confirm the full number on the model and serial plate and in the owner's manual.
Most Kenmore model numbers follow this pattern:
- Prefix (first 3 digits): manufacturer code (who built it for Kenmore)
- Middle digits: base platform or series (the core design)
- Ending digits: specific configuration (color, controls, revisions, feature package)
For 11022912100:
| Section | Digits | What it tells you | Why you use it |
|---|---|---|---|
| Manufacturer prefix | 110 | Who built the washer | Helps match the correct style of parts and diagrams |
| Base model | 22912 | Core design family | Narrows parts to the right platform |
| Version/suffix | 100 | Exact variation | Prevents ordering a similar looking but wrong part |
We use the complete model number to match parts like a washer inlet valve, drain pump, or timer to your exact Kenmore washer.
Check these common locations:
- Model and serial number plate (often under the lid or on the lid opening)
- Your purchase receipt or paperwork
- The identification section in the owner's manual
A single digit difference can change the correct replacement part. For example, drive system parts such as the coupling 285753A or water-handling parts such as the washer drain pump WP3363394 must match the exact model variation to fit and work correctly.
- Write the model number exactly as shown, including all digits
- Use the full number, not just the first 3 to 5 digits
- If the plate is worn, compare the number you find with the manual record section
- When shopping, match by model number first, then confirm the part name and part ID

What is the life expectancy of a Kenmore washer?
A Kenmore washer typically lasts 10 to 15 years with normal household use and basic maintenance. Many classic Kenmore top-load designs like model 11022912100 can run longer when loads are balanced, water hoses are kept in good shape, and worn drive parts are replaced promptly (see the owner's manual).
- Standard top-load washer (direct-drive style): 10 to 15 years
- Heavier use (large family, daily loads): closer to 8 to 12 years
- Light use (few loads per week): 12 to 18 years
- Well-maintained older Kenmore top-loaders: 15 to 20 years is common
- Overloading or consistently washing heavy items (comforters, rugs)
- Running with an unbalanced load that bangs or walks
- Letting small leaks continue (they damage bearings, clutch, and gearcase)
- Ignoring early symptoms like poor agitation or weak spin
- Using too much detergent (can contribute to residue and odors)
If the washer still fills and drains but performance is slipping, these are frequent “keep it going” repairs:
- Agitator dog 80040 (worn dogs cause weak or no agitation)
- Coupling 285753A (broken coupling can stop agitation and spin)
- Washer drain pump WP3363394 (draining issues, leaks, or noisy pump)
- Clutch 285785 (slow or weak spin, burning smell)
| Symptom | Most likely area | Common part on this model |
|---|---|---|
| Agitator moves poorly | Agitator drive | Agitator dog |
| Won’t agitate or spin | Drive connection | Coupling |
| Won’t drain / leaks at pump | Drain system | Washer drain pump |
| Spins weak / clothes too wet | Spin drive | Clutch |
Knowing the expected lifespan helps you decide whether a repair is a smart investment. On a durable Kenmore top-load washer like 11022912100, replacing a wear item (coupling, pump, clutch) often restores reliable washing for years, especially when the tub and gearcase are still in good condition.
